Optimize SQL for fetching descendant fragments 60/140560/1
authordanielhanrahan <daniel.hanrahan@est.tech>
Sun, 9 Feb 2025 21:53:34 +0000 (21:53 +0000)
committerdanielhanrahan <daniel.hanrahan@est.tech>
Sun, 23 Mar 2025 12:43:55 +0000 (12:43 +0000)
commitcaefa82d856b21a4b018c175e6ddf808cea69003
treeb897e4265681bc66eece29c895d06211dd6725b0
parentb3279eefb5ad55054e6098b266686def8367286d
Optimize SQL for fetching descendant fragments

This removes the INNER JOIN from the SQL query, giving
better performance when fetching smaller batches.

Issue-ID: CPS-2712
Signed-off-by: danielhanrahan <daniel.hanrahan@est.tech>
Change-Id: I40ec9b7b54c285cc29fd8188c23eb00b4442c75f
cps-ri/src/main/java/org/onap/cps/ri/repository/FragmentPrefetchRepository.java
cps-ri/src/main/java/org/onap/cps/ri/repository/FragmentPrefetchRepositoryImpl.java